One way is to create and promote fanfic contests that have specific guidelines focusing on positive themes like friendship, heroism, and the exploration of mythology, which are central to the Percy Jackson series. This would encourage fans to write in line with the spirit of the original work.
One way is to encourage fanfic writers to focus on the positive aspects of the source material. For instance, the strong friendships in the Percy Jackson series. Writers could create stories that expand on those relationships, like how the characters support each other during tough times at Camp Half - Blood. This would help in promoting positive values within the fandom.
